Square Footage
 
First Floor         - 2065 s.f. Second Floor     - 719 s.f. Total                - 2785 s.f.








This home was designed to be net-zero, however, many factors can influence wether a home is functionally net-zero. This can include the plans and specifications being followed, pools, electric cars, and overall homeowner habits.
This project to be built by Native in Wimberly, is a great elecectic farm house style home.

The goal of the project is to be Net-Zero. Some passive solar design elements, include large overhangs and attention to the orientation.

Additional features include Spray foam insulation in the walls and at the roof deck, Anderson windows, Kynar coated metal roofing, Energy Star appliances, dual flush toilets, high efficiency lighting, stained concrete.
